Ho₄Te₂O₁₂ is a rare-earth tellurate ceramic compound combining holmium (a lanthanide element) with tellurium and oxygen. This is a research-phase material studied primarily for its potential in advanced ceramics and functional applications rather than established industrial production. The rare-earth tellurate family is of interest for high-temperature stability, optical properties, and potential applications in solid-state chemistry and materials science where holmium's unique electronic and magnetic characteristics may be leveraged.
